Across TCGA patient cohorts, UTF1 RNA expression is significantly associated with the go_rna of many other GO terms, with 6,982 significant associations in total. BRCA shows the largest number of these associations.

The most reproducible UTF1-associated GO terms across cancer lineages are Antigen processing and presentation of peptide or polysaccharide antigen via MHC class II, Positive regulation of CD8-positive, alpha-beta T cell differentiation, and Regulation of leukocyte mediated cytotoxicity. Each is linked with UTF1 in more than 19 cancer types. Because this analysis shows association rather than direction, both UTF1-to-partner and partner-to-UTF1 results are reported.

Each partner links to its own Q-omics profile. The box plot shows the strongest example, Antigen processing and presentation of peptide or polysaccharide antigen via MHC class II grouped by UTF1-low versus UTF1-high in STAD.
